LM10 VMZ is a 2010 Subaru Impreza in Blue with a 2,457c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 75%.
Across all 2010 Subaru Impreza models, the average MOT pass rate is 81.5% with a typical mileage of 61,898 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Subaru Impreza f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 28,062 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LM10 VMZ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Subaru Impreza typically stays on UK roads for around 33 years. At 16 years old, this Subaru Impreza is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
